Based on your degree you can choose where you require to go such as schools, Nursing homes, hospitals, open your own private practice and work in home health cares. For an occupational therapist, the salary ranges from 30,000-70,000 and increase based on your instruction. Working in this field you must be professional and appropriate attire. On a typical day for the person, I interviewed Kimberly Drape must complete projects and schedules for patients and therapists, review insurances, analyze financially, computer screen, evaluation, and treatments, communicate with other departments regarding patient outcomes and discharging planning, interviewing and terminate employees, audit charts and provide training and feedback. For Kimberly to become a therapist, she must acquire her master degree and go through a 9-month fellowship. To be successful at this job you must be detail oriented, Felix Abel, communicative and able to multitask. These skills must be acquired and mastered and not having these skills you will likely be overwhelmed and fall behind. The role of the job she finds most gratifying is seeing her patient thrive and fit her goals, and return home in better condition. At the end of the day, that’s her goal.
